When I click on alt+ctrl+del I see in the list a program called Loadqm .. Anyone know what it is ? and also when I connect to internet my firewall is asking me for permission for that program, I said no so far, is it ok?

It's the MSN Query Manager - You can read all about it at Microsoft's Web Site.

Description of the Loadqm.exe File (Q309418)

Click - Start, Run and enter: MSCONFIG. You'll find it listed under the Startup Tab. De-select it, and reboot.
